Publisher's Synopsis

Discover how woolly clothes are made, from the shearing of the sheep on the farm to the making of the yarn in the factory, to the creation of fabric for clothes and other products. This informative non-fiction text is decodable and has been written by Fiona Macdonald.Yellow/Band 3 books offer varied sentence structure and natural language.Text type: A non-fiction report.Pages 14-15 provide an opportunity for children to recap the story.Curriculum links: Science.This book has been quizzed for Accelerated Reader.
